Làm thế nào bạn có thể cài đặt trình điều khiển cơ sở dữ liệu MySQL?

MySQL cung cấp khả năng kết nối trình điều khiển cơ sở dữ liệu tiêu chuẩn để sử dụng MySQL với các ứng dụng và công cụ tương thích với các tiêu chuẩn ngành ODBC và JDBC. Bất kỳ hệ thống nào hoạt động với ODBC hoặc JDBC đều có thể sử dụng MySQL

Để tìm hiểu thêm về các trình kết nối MySQL khác nhau có sẵn, vui lòng truy cập https. // nhà phát triển. mysql. com/downloads/connector/

Trong hướng dẫn này, chúng tôi sẽ cài đặt trình điều khiển MySQL JDBC trên máy chủ ứng dụng Wildfly. Chúng tôi sẽ sử dụng Wildfly 17. 0. 1. Cuối cùng cho hướng dẫn này

Bước 1 — Tải xuống và giải nén MySQL Connector/J

MySQL Connector/J là trình điều khiển JDBC chính thức cho MySQL. Với mục đích của hướng dẫn này, chúng tôi sẽ tải xuống 8. 0 phiên bản. Trình kết nối MySQL/J 8. 0 tương thích với tất cả các phiên bản MySQL bắt đầu từ MySQL 5. 5

Tải xuống Trình kết nối MySQL/J 8. 0 tại thư mục ‘/opt’ bằng các lệnh bên dưới

$ sudo cd /opt$ sudo wget https://dev.mysql.com/get/Downloads/Connector-J/mysql-connector-java-8.0.17.tar.gz

Giải nén tarball bằng lệnh bên dưới

$ sudo tar -xvzf mysql-connector-java-8.0.17.tar.gz

Bước 2 - Thiết lập Trình điều khiển JDBC của MySQL dưới dạng Mô-đun Wildfly

Chúng ta cần thiết lập trình điều khiển JDBC của MySQL dưới dạng mô-đun Wildfly để nó được tải khi Wildfly khởi động

Để làm điều này, trước tiên chúng ta cần tạo một thư mục gói mô-đun (com/mysql/main) cho trình điều khiển JDBC MySQL của chúng ta trong WILDFLY_HOME/modules/system/layers/base

Ở đây WILDLFY_HOME là thư mục cài đặt Wildfly

$ sudo mkdir -p WILDFLY_HOME/modules/system/layers/base/com/mysql/main

Bên trong /opt/mysql-connector-java-8. 0. 17. hắc ín. gz/ mà chúng tôi đã trích xuất, có một tệp jar có tên mysql-connector-java-8. 0. 17. cái lọ. Tệp jar này chứa các lớp cần thiết cho trình điều khiển JDBC của MySQL

Sao chép tệp jar này vào thư mục WILDFLY_HOME/modules/system/layers/base/com/mysql/main/

Bây giờ hãy tạo tệp mô tả mô-đun trong thư mục WILDFLY_HOME/modules/system/layers/base/com/mysql/main/ theo tên mô-đun. xml

$ sudo nano module.xml

Sao chép nội dung bên dưới trong mô-đun. xml









Lưu và thoát tệp

Bây giờ chúng tôi cần khởi động/khởi động lại máy chủ Wildfly của mình để mô-đun MySQL của chúng tôi được chọn và khả dụng

Bước 3 — Cấu hình trình điều khiển MySQL JDBC

Để định cấu hình trình điều khiển MySQL JDBC, hãy truy cập bảng điều khiển quản lý Wildfly và đi tới Cấu hình -> Hệ thống con -> Nguồn dữ liệu & Trình điều khiển -> Trình điều khiển JDBC

Nhấp vào biểu tượng '+' và nhập các chi tiết sau

Nhấp vào Thêm và trình điều khiển MySQL của chúng tôi đã được thêm thành công

Khi trình điều khiển MySQL JDBC được cài đặt và định cấu hình, chúng tôi có thể thiết lập nguồn dữ liệu để xác minh rằng trình điều khiển JDBC MySQL của chúng tôi đang hoạt động bình thường

Để thực hiện việc này, hãy truy cập bảng điều khiển quản lý Wildfly và đi tới Cấu hình -> Hệ thống con -> Nguồn dữ liệu & Trình điều khiển -> Nguồn dữ liệu

Nhấp vào biểu tượng '+' và tạo nguồn dữ liệu không phải XA mới

Nhập chi tiết kết nối cơ sở dữ liệu được yêu cầu và chuyển đến tab Kiểm tra kết nối. Nhấp vào nút Kiểm tra kết nối và nếu mọi thứ được định cấu hình đúng cách, bạn sẽ nhận được thông tin sau

Electric Cloud không phân phối trình điều khiển JDBC cho cơ sở dữ liệu MySQL hoặc Oracle. Nếu bạn muốn sử dụng một trong những cơ sở dữ liệu này, bạn phải tải xuống trình điều khiển của nó trực tiếp từ trang web của Oracle, sao chép nó vào thư mục thích hợp trên máy chủ Trình quản lý cụm và khởi động lại dịch vụ Trình quản lý cụm

Cài đặt trình điều khiển JDBC cho cơ sở dữ liệu MySQL

Để cài đặt trình điều khiển JDBC cho cơ sở dữ liệu MySQL, hãy hoàn thành các bước sau

  1. Tải xuống phiên bản Trình kết nối/J mới nhất cho nền tảng của bạn từ https. // nhà phát triển. mysql. com/downloads/connector/j/ và cài đặt nó

  2. Xác định vị trí tệp mysql-connector-java--bin.jar trong số các tệp đã được cài đặt

    Ví dụ, trên Windows. C:\Program Files (x86)\MySQL\MySQL Connector J\mysql-connector-java-5.1.30-bin.jar

  3. Đổi tên tệp thành mysql-connector.jar

  4. Sao chép tệp vào //lib/

    • Trên Linux, vị trí mặc định là /opt/ecloud/i686_Linux/lib/

    • Trên Windows, vị trí mặc định là C:\ECloud\i686_win32\lib\

  5. Khởi động lại dịch vụ Trình quản lý cụm

    Để biết thêm thông tin, hãy xem Dừng, Bắt đầu hoặc Khởi động lại Dịch vụ Trình quản lý Cụm

Cài đặt trình điều khiển JDBC cho cơ sở dữ liệu Oracle

Để cài đặt trình điều khiển JDBC cho cơ sở dữ liệu Oracle, hãy hoàn thành các bước sau

  1. Tải xuống tệp trình điều khiển JDBC ojdbc6.jar thích hợp cho phiên bản cơ sở dữ liệu của bạn từ https. //www. tiên tri. com/cơ sở dữ liệu/công nghệ/jdbcdriver-ucp-downloads. html

    Làm cách nào để thêm trình điều khiển MySQL ODBC?

    Thiết lập ODBC [trên cùng] .
    Cài đặt trình điều khiển MySQL ODBC mới nhất. .
    Mở Quản trị viên ODBC 64 bit. .
    Mở tab Hệ thống DSN và nhấp vào Thêm
    Chọn trình điều khiển MySQL ODBC mới nhất và nhấp vào Kết thúc
    Nhập thông tin đăng nhập ODBC. .
    Kiểm tra kết nối nguồn dữ liệu

    Làm cách nào để cài đặt trình điều khiển JDBC cho máy chủ MySQL?

    Cài đặt trình điều khiển trên hệ thống Windows .
    Đăng nhập vào máy chủ lưu trữ Bộ phận trợ giúp web
    Điều hướng đến thư mục được nhắm mục tiêu. Nếu bạn đang chạy Web Help Desk 12. 6 trở xuống, điều hướng đến. .
    Sao chép tệp trình điều khiển JDBC vào thư mục lib
    Khởi động lại bàn trợ giúp web. Trình điều khiển MySQL JDBC được cài đặt trên hệ thống của bạn

    Làm cách nào để cài đặt trình điều khiển JDBC?

    Chọn cách Java định vị thư viện trình điều khiển JDBC .
    Sao chép JDBC. jar mà bạn đã tải xuống vào thư mục Tiện ích mở rộng Java trên toàn hệ thống (C. \Windows\Sun\Java)
    Thêm thư mục chứa JDBC. jar vào biến môi trường CLASSPATH (xem Sửa đổi Java CLASSPATH)
    Chỉ định thư mục chứa JDBC

    MySQL có phải là trình điều khiển cơ sở dữ liệu không?

    MySQL cung cấp trình điều khiển dựa trên tiêu chuẩn cho JDBC, ODBC và. Net cho phép các nhà phát triển xây dựng các ứng dụng cơ sở dữ liệu bằng ngôn ngữ họ chọn . Ngoài ra, thư viện C gốc cho phép các nhà phát triển nhúng trực tiếp MySQL vào ứng dụng của họ. Các trình điều khiển này được phát triển và duy trì bởi Cộng đồng MySQL.